What is an Ignition Wiring Diagram?

An ignition wiring diagram is a schematic drawing of the various wires and components that make up a vehicle’s ignition system. It is used to help diagnose and troubleshoot any issues related to the ignition system. A typical ignition system consists of a battery, ignition switch, starter motor, distributor, ignition coil, and spark plugs. The ignition wiring diagram shows the connections between these components, as well as the colors of the wires that connect them.

Common Issues with the 1986 Mazda B2000 Ignition System

Starter Motor Issues

If your Mazda B2000 is not starting, it could be due to a faulty starter motor. The starter motor is responsible for cranking the engine when you turn the ignition key. If it fails, the engine won’t start. You can test the starter motor by using a multimeter to check the voltage at the starter motor’s terminals. If there is no voltage, it could be due to a faulty ignition switch or a bad connection in the starter motor’s wiring.

Ignition Coil Issues

If you are experiencing issues with a weak or no spark at the spark plugs, it could be due to a faulty ignition coil. The ignition coil is responsible for generating high voltage that is sent to the spark plugs to ignite the fuel mixture in the engine. If it is not functioning correctly, it can cause a variety of issues with the ignition system. You can test the ignition coil by using a multimeter to check the resistance between the coil’s positive and negative terminals. If the resistance is out of spec, it could be due to a faulty ignition coil.
